Claritin Allergic Congestion Relief Side Effects
Various side effects have been reported with the use of Claritin Allergic Congestion Relief, ranging from mild to severe. Some of the resulting side effects are only temporary, while others can become permanent. Some of the more common side effects associated with this product include a burning sensation in the nose, inability to sleep, an increase in nasal discharge, headaches, and sneezing. Other adverse effects are more severe and have the potential of leading to serious medical problems. If these side effects occur, you should seek medical attention at once. The following reactions are cause for concern and include such problems as anxiety, higher than normal blood pressure, irregular heartbeat, sleepiness, vertigo, and a general feeling of weakness. Before you start using Claritin Allergic Congestion Relief, make sure to inform your doctor of any significant medical information pertaining to allergies, medical conditions, and any medication you are currently taking. Women who are pregnant or nursing should inform the doctor of their condition. Claritin Allergic Congestion Relief can interact with some medications. Claritin Allergic Congestion Relief should only be used during pregnancy when the benefits outweigh the risks. If you become pregnant while using this medication, contact your doctor. |

Claritin Allergic Congestion Relief General InformationClaritin Allergic Congestion Relief (oxymetazoline nasal spray Claritin) is a decongestant used to give relief of nasal blockage. It causes blood vessels in the nose to shrink, as it aids in clearing the symptoms of congestion. How to Take Claritin Allergic Congestion ReliefClaritin Allergic Congestion Relief aids the body in eliminating the symptoms of congestion. The recommended dosage calls for spraying medicine into each nostril two or three times twice a day; or every twelve hours. The tip should be rinsed in hot water after each application.
